Word Study · Strong's H5200

נְטֹפָתִי

Nᵉṭôphâthîy

a Netophathite, or inhabitant of Netophah

  • 11occurrencescanonical count
  • 11tagged so farloaded book by book
  • 5books spannedamong tagged text

Strong's Dictionary (1890, public domain)

Definition

a Netophathite, or inhabitant of Netophah KJV usage: Netophathite.
